Web17 de jul. de 2024 · You need 60,480 lumens. Multiply 3,150 by 2 to achieve the lumen rating for one fluorescent light fixture with two 40-watt bulbs (3,150 is the standard lumens for one fluorescent tube). This gives you a lumen rating of 6,300 per fixture. Divide the total lumens needed (60,480) by 6,300 to get the number of fixtures you need, in this case 9.6. the prima maculaWebTechnical background. The inrush current is the electrical current that flows immediately after the lamp is switched on.With old incandescent bulbs, the inrush current is generated by the cold filament and can reach up to 15 times of the normal power consumption. This high current flows only directly after switching on and decreases within approx. 50 … sightseeing unlock ff14Web24 de jan. de 2024 · Working out your CO2 saving. A low bay metal halide luminaire with an input of 400 W to 999 W is cost-effective at the required efficiency level if priced no more than $206 above a less efficient model. The best available model saves up to $213. the prima materiaWeb23 de set. de 2024 · The Lumen Method – How to Calculate Total Lumens Needed. Determine room size by square footage.
